Spiritual Ascent Is Strengthening Unity

275Question: What does it mean that a person corrects the inner body and reveals the NRN of Nefesh of the world of Assiya? Are these some degrees of connection?

Answer: A person corrects his or her desires, which first rise to the level of the world of Assiya, then to the level of the world of Yetzira, then to the level of the world of Beriya, and the world of Atzilut. There are four degrees before us that we must climb.

This correction occurs in connection in the ten, when you discover the Creator, the light, inside your unity with the friends.

Question: How does a person understand that now he or she has risen to the degree of the world of Assiya and not just experiencing a feeling of connection with one’s friends?

Answer: At the level of the world of Assiya, a person still does not understand this. One must ascend to Yetzira and Beriya. At the level of the world of Beriya, a person comes to understand where one is and what is happening to him or her. Then comes the world of Atzilut.

Question: Do these degrees have anything to do with the connection between friends? What is added in these details: Assiya, Yetzira, Beriya? Is this some kind of connection density?

Answer: Yes, it adds a feeling of unity with friends and the ability to hold the light in their connection.

“Can everyone heal others?” (Times of Israel)

Michael Laitman on the Times of Israel: “Can everyone heal others?

There is a phenomenon that when we are close to someone we care about, our breathing and heartbeat can synchronize. For instance, when someone we care about is feeling unwell, we can hold their hand and it will alleviate their suffering. In such situations, the inner energies of one flow into the other through tactile contact, regulating their energies.

One of the important points here is that specifically a loved one can affect such a state. “A loved one” can mean in spirit, temperament or inner connection. If the two people are not close, then it is unlikely that they can operate in such a way.

Therefore, if we want to help people who are ill, we need to first attune ourselves to viewing them as close. We have it in our powers to do just that. Doing so requires feeling their inner world, the places where they are imbalanced, and trying to influence their return to a balanced state.

The healthy person in such a relationship is the one who is responsible for the one needing help. All the latter one can do is comply – an action that is also not so simple. The rest of the relationship, however, depends on the healthy person. In short, there is one whose job is to ask for help, and then the one who can help should do everything in their power to help.

One of my students asked me whether we could expand this concept to humanity, whether we could somehow help humanity through the tough times it is experiencing. It is indeed a problem. To start with, how do we know if pulling humanity out of its current state is for its best? If humanity has entered difficult states, it is for a reason. We should think about how humanity can be guided to a much better state, but exiting the descent it is in might not be the best course of action.

In the meantime, we continue studying, teaching and sharing the wisdom of Kabbalah. It offers a way out of suffering by providing the possibility to ascend through reaching out to and supporting each other. We need nothing else. If we mutually support and encourage each other, we can rise up to a new life together.

Kabbalah’s core principle is “love your neighbor as yourself,” which is also its toughest point. It means that we should increase our connection to others voluntarily, as if in the dark, i.e., when our self-serving natures feel no need to make us want to connect with other people. However, if we fail to actively seek positive human connection above our divisive drives, we are doomed.

The very moment we restrict every resistance we have to positively connecting with others is the same moment we rise above suffering. If we lag in our voluntary efforts to urge our connection above differences, then suffering will force us. The latter is like a person getting hit by a stick over and over again until he eventually lands on a path to happiness.

The wisdom of Kabbalah explains the integral laws of nature and the human being’s role in it. By learning the wisdom of Kabbalah, we can draw nature’s forces of connection that help us rise in connection above our differences. Doing so advances human consciousness ahead of the so-called “steamroller of evolution” – the natural evolutionary trajectory that leads to more and more suffering.

Why Didn’t Alexander the Great Destroy Jerusalem?

200.01Question: Alexander the Great, the great commander, marched on Jerusalem. He was already great then, he had conquered half the world. And it is written in the Talmud that the high priest Shimon HaTzadik came out to meet him, and with him the elders.

It is written as follows: “They moved all night by torchlight, and at dawn they met with the advance detachments of the Macedonian. We stood in their way. The squad stopped. Alexander the Great descended from the chariot and knelt before the high priest. The assault on Jerusalem has been canceled.”

From that moment on, the name Alexander was included in the list of Jewish names.

The question is very important for today, what does force gives in to? You are equipped, you have got half the world behind you, you have conquered half the world, and you give up!

Answer: There is a higher power, and Alexander felt it. After he conquered the whole world, he was not blinded by it. He felt the power in this elder and therefore got off the chariot and bowed before the great wisdom that he felt in this man.

Question: Still, how to emanate it? I understand, this is a great High Priest, this is a connection with a upper force. But still, now, today, when all this is happening, is it possible to stand up against weapons like this and win? Is it possible or not?

Answer: It depends on who you are going to talk to.

Comment: After all, you see nobility behind Alexander the Great.

My Response: Not only that. He is a smart man, he is a great man who did not just go out to conquer the world. He came out to fill this world with science and enlightenment. And first of all, he wanted to leave it in those cities through which his troops passed.

He wanted to make this world, of course, Hellenic, but it was enlightened. That is, to raise this pagan world to the level of enlightenment.
